It won’t be the first time that SUPing the Atlantic Ocean has been attempted. But there is no doubt that Chris Bertish has what it takes to do it. It’s just whether the ocean lets him!
Chris Bertish will attempt the first ever, solo, SUP Trans-Atlantic Crossing at the end of 2016. Paddling the equivalent of a marathon every day for 120 days, over 4500 miles (7500 km), Chris will start his voyage in Morocco, to the Canary Islands, across the Atlantic Ocean, towards the leeward Islands of the Caribbean before finally ending the journey in Florida.
